I have a question for all you wonderful people out there. My DD will be 9 for our coming up trip to Disney World. We have 1 day left on our park hopper ticket from last time and plan on buying another 4 day park hopper. We are only planning on spending 3-4 days at Disney World which will leave left over days on her pass. But next time we go she will have to have an adult pass. Can this child pass be traded in for credit on an adult pass? What can I do in this situation?

If you buy a new 4-Day CHILD Park Hopper ticket for your daughter on this vacation and she has one day left on the ticket, simply take the ticket to Guest Relations at any of the four theme parks or Downtown Disney, on your next visit, and the Guest Relations Host will upgrade the ticket to an adult version at no additional cost. As long as the same child is using the ticket, Disney does not make you pay the difference. There is no penalty for growing up :)
